Alderwood Construction Ltd

Comments on Alderwood Construction Ltd. Unit 5 Gamma, Orchard Industrial Estate, Toddington, Cheltenham , CHELTENHAM, GL545EB UK
Please share as much information as you can about Alderwood Construction Ltd so other users can benefit from your comment.
Can't read?